indigenous
/ɪndɪˈdʒɪnəs/Definitions
1. adjective
originating or occurring naturally in a particular place or environment
“The indigenous plants and animals of the forest were thriving.”
2. noun
the original inhabitants of a particular country or region, especially before colonization by another country
“The indigenous peoples of Australia have a rich cultural heritage.”
3. noun
a language or language group spoken by the indigenous people of a particular region
“The indigenous language of the region is still spoken by some of the local community.”
4. adjective
relating to or characteristic of the original inhabitants of a particular country or region
“The indigenous culture of the region is unique and fascinating.”
